Class: Manned. Type: Lunar Rover. Destination: Moon. Nation: USA. Agency: NASA. Manufacturer: NASA.

This NASA Lunar Logistic System lunar rover design of March 1963 had 4 wheels, rigidly mounted, and a range of 450 km with a crew of 2 on a 30 day traverse. The cabin had a volume of 9.72 cubic meters.

This large roving vehicle was equipped with an airlock and radiation protection. Its mission was basic exploration, topographical and surface mapping.

Crew Size: 2. Mass: 4,870 kg (10,730 lb). Electrical System: 13.7 kW Pratt and Whitney fuel cell.
